    Newbie - 42" x 70" new build

    Been a long time lurker and have learned so much from everyone, finally registered on the site. I am in the process of building a 42" x 70" cnc router using 8020 aluminum, and cncrouterparts materials. I will post pics this weekend.

    To date I have built the table and x axis rails, just trying to find time to complete the gantry. I have all of my materials purchased and just received my 1.5kw air cooled square spindle and VFD from Ugra this week. I have a K2cnc z axis 8" travel.

    Took some pictures today of where I am at on the build. I need to clean the garage, so excuse the mess.

    Looking to complete the Gantry mounts this week, along with setting the gantry. I bought a 3" K2CNC 3" travel off ebay, but called K2CNC and had them send me longer shafts and acme screw. I bought it for almost nothing and still have less than $150.00 in it. Now I have almost 8" travel on the Z.

    Finally got to work on the CNC today. Been so busy at work and havent had much time for anything.

    I got the gantry 3060 cut and bolted in place. X&A parallel axis motors installed. I got the Y axis motor and rack installed. I squared and paralleled the XA axis and moved by hand several times.

    I purchased the G540 Gecko 4 axis kit from cncrouterparts and started doing the layout for install on the machine. I have figured out my spindle mount to the K2CNC Z axis and will do the CAD templates tonight and will work on them hopefully this week. Finally looking like something.
